Specialty Films Market Competitive Landscape

With companies leading strategies such as material innovation, geographic diversification, and sustainability collaborations, the global specialty films market is fairly concentrated. For example, Toray Industries is expanding into carbon-neutral film production. Covestro and Mitsubishi Chemical focus on recyclable and bio-based films. Vertical integration is enhanced by M&A, for example, Berry Global's acquisition of specialist packaging plants. AI is also utilized by most leaders to refresh operations and develop portfolios of top-performing films.

  • Sunthetics: Sunthetics was established in 2017, and it is transforming chemical synthesis with AI-facilitated electrochemical reactions that are powered by renewable energy. Its method minimizes waste and fossil fuel reliance while maximizing the production of customized polymers, like nylon precursors. Sunthetics raised USD 4 million in early funding in November 2024 to develop their AI platform and speed up the production of sustainable specialty materials.
  • Log9 Materials: Log9 Materials is a nanotechnology-driven startup that deals with graphene-based products. The company was founded in 2015 and has headquarters in India. The company creates value as a player in the niche film segment by manufacturing innovative films with great conductivity, filtration, and barrier capabilities for energy storage and environmental applications. Its advanced high-performance films are specifically designed to withstand rigorous applications in industries such as electronics and automotive. Their collaboration with Japan's Musashi Seimitsu and their BIS-certified Lithium Titanate Oxide (LTO) battery technology proved their role in incorporating specialty films in future powertrain systems in 2024, proving the versatility and influence of their materials in increasing sustainability and performance across various industries.

Specialty film application is motivated by rising needs for packaging that is lightweight, strong, and recyclable and also by expanding pressures for sustainable practices. High-performance films are critical to the food and beverage, personal care, and pharmaceutical sectors in an effort to lengthen shelf life and minimize environmental footprint. Additionally driving market growth, particularly in Asia Pacific and North America, is the transition from rigid to flexible packaging formats.

Appearance of Biodegradable and Recyclable Films: Drastic growth is also being witnessed in the market of PLA, starch blends, and PHA bio-based specialty films. All of them fulfill the performance and environmental requirements necessary to ensure the objectives of the circular economy. Top players are developing biodegradable and recyclable multilayer packaging films for food and pharmaceutical packaging, attributing more research and development as well as collaboration with regulatory agencies to enhance environmentally friendly innovation.
